We had high expectations after a friend recommended Maturo to us, they told us all about the great food and amazing birthday experience they do for their customers. Sadly, we were left quite disappointed. I booked a table on Valentine’s Day (which is also my birthday) and messaged Maturo before hand to see if they had any special menus on for the day whilst also mentioning it was my birthday. I was told no special menus were on and that it was just the normal menu. We arrived and were greeted with welcoming staff and promptly asked did our drinks order. When we ordered our mains, I explained it was my birthday and asked what the limitations were for the ‘free birthday steak’ they advertise on your birthday and was advised that I could not have this as it was a ‘special day’ and therefore they would not honour it. After I explained that no one had told me this on the message I sent via Instagram they said they could honour it a week later which I thought was ok however didn’t understand why I couldn’t have it on my actual birthday. I then later ordered dessert, my friend had told us that they made a big deal out of birthdays and I had seen previous posts where they sang to customers ect. I had no mention of my birthday or even wished a happy birthday the entire meal and didn’t have anyone light a candle with my dessert or sing ect. I usually wouldn’t complain but we never go out on my actual birthday with it being Valentine’s Day and this year we decided to as a family with our new baby so it was quite special. The ribeye was under flavoured and my husband and I both had to add salt to our meals. For the price, I feel that this shouldn’t be the case. Neither of us were amazed by the experience or our food sadly. We will try it again in the future but won’t be rushing back...

Unfortunately I didn't enjoy my visit to Maturo 😅

A friend and I went in for food on a Friday and were asked if we booked, told the waiter yes and he walked away to a large table. We had followed thinking he was taking us to the enpty table next to them, but he seemed to be seeing to their needs and just left us there, not informing us of whether it was our table or not.

We awkwardly stood there for a bit before returning to the front desk area. The manager (maybe owner?) came over and sorted us out a table. We got our drinks quickly and food wait was a little long, but they were extremely busy. Sadly, I can't say the food was enjoyable.

Spicy turkish sausage was covered in a lukewarm congealed cheese sauce, and wasn't spicy. My friend had the feta wraps and said they were good though (but be warned they're big!)

For our mains, the fajitas were covered in so much oil, and lacked any seasoning! I also suggest that you bring your own wraps too, as they give you plenty of meat and veg etc. but only 2 wraps (it's one tortilla cut in half). This just wasn't enough for the dish.

Friend had the garlic chicken, but it also had no flavour (no sauce) and the dish doesn't even come with any vegetables? Strange it lacks a basic side like those.

We weren't offered if we wantrd desserts or anything after our plates were cleared. We waited over 20 minutes until we could grab someone to eventually get our bill.

Place is extremely noisy - which I understand and expect to a certain level on a weekend. But it was unbelievably loud, where everyone has to shout so they hear each other. They also play birthday music, bang on tambourines and sing when they bring out cake to people - amazingly we heard it at least 3 times (maybe 4) that evening.

Just not my sort of place at all...

Im not normally a fan of giving critical reviews but there’s no great way around the experience.

We booked in early (5pm) as we went with our daughter so we could get away for bedtime at a reasonable time, we arrived and we’re seated before drink/food orders were taken within the first 10minuets.

Drinks arrived 5 mins later and we’d ordered starters to come with the baby’s meal. Starters arrive 45 minuets later with no baby meal the chicken strips were barely warm so initially wasn’t impressed but sucked it up as it was busy.

Order more drinks shorty after and had to chase them 20mins later as still not arrived, the baby’s meal also turned up about 20mins after the starter before the mains turn up another 20 mins later and in an extremely disappointing manner.

We’d ordered triple cheese burger and a steak with peppercorn sauce. The “burger” came out as a bowl of chips and three dry burgers stacked with a wrap folded next to it, no salad, cheese or bun!

I had to double check the menu to be sure I hadn’t gone mad and ordered something bizarre before flagging the waiter down to question what in the holy hell was sat on my table, meanwhile the steak had been sampled for the meat and sauce to be cold at which point having been here for 90mins and an ever increasingly tired child I requested food to be returned and to leave.

No efforts to apologise were made and sadly after that experience it’s not a place I could personally recommend or would want to visit again and that is a shame as for the most part reviews seem positive but my personal experience was...

Went the other week with a couple of mates, we're not local and didn't know what to expect as I'd just seen it mentioned in a top 8 Manchester steakhouse list. Was pleasantly surprised when I walked into an atmosphere that felt more like a busy bar than a restaurant, everyone chatting and in good spirits. We also noticed straight away that they make a massive deal of birthdays, with loud music and the staff encouraging the birthday table to get up and dance and celebrate, was pretty funny and everyone seemed to enjoy it. We ordered a lot of food between us, including a Tomahawk, Japanese Wagyu, and a huge T-Bone, plus starters, sides, and sauces. Of the starters we had, the Rib (which was massive) and the feta spring roll things with marinara sauce really stood out. When the main course came, the meats were perfectly cooked well seasoned, and well worth the hefty price tags (which is still good value given the weight of the meat you're getting). We were missing a few sauces, the staff were ran off their feet busy and didn't get chance to bring out before we finished the food, so these got comped along with some drinks for the inconvenience, which was a nice touch by the management. Sides were decent, hallumi salad, sweet potato fries, and normal fries. Fries were a little too salty but not worth moaning about as still tasty. Finally, we took a few deserts home for the other halves and kids (we were stuffed at that point), and they loved those too. Will go back again!!!

Wow, just wow! We decided last minute to dine here on Saturday and made a booking on line with ease. On arrival, our tables wasn't quite ready so we were offered complimentary drinks whilst we waited. The restaurant was bustling with two birthday celebrations, a private event upstairs and every other table full with large groups. We were seated and our food order taken shortly after. The different steaks are visible in a giant fridge so it's easy to decide what you'd like to eat and the staff bring it out to you to choose the size of the piece if you opt for the specialised steak like the Wagu which is extremely popular. The atmosphere was merry with 'happy birthday' being sang by staff to the birthday people and it kind of Mexican themed in its delivery with the whole restaurant joining in clapping and singing. The food was divine, my fillet steak being one of the best I've ever eaten and the cocktails complimented it perfectly. My daughter and fiance both thoroughly enjoyed their steaks too and each of plates were completely clear at the end. The staff were extremely attentive and we did not want for anything. Unfortunately we're only in Manchester twice a year visiting family but we'll be eating here every time we visit from now on!! Thank you to all the staff working on Saturday night - you did a fantastic job xx

Table of 6 for a 50th birthday, have to say I don't understand the hype. Ordered starters waited 30 minutes at 6.30pm on a Saturday, before everyone had finished they started clearing the table, when I stated someone was still eating I was told by the waiter "its ok" ! . With the rush to clear started plates we then had to wait a further 30 plus minutes for our mains, which were brought out, with so much confusion as to whose was who's !! I ordered medium well ( yes i know lol, but I hate the taste of blood) for it to come out bleeding ! Oh and mains were again cleared before everyone had finished MASSIVE NO NO , let along the fact last person still eating was the person celebrating his birthday! It's no wonder they keep it dark in the restaurant, then you can't see the temperature of your steak! Having spent around £300, ten quid off wasn't good enough to be honest. Highly unlikely to return, sorry ! 😞
